The Unthinkable Tragedy: What Happened?
So, what exactly went down? The story unfolds over a few days in late June. On June 22, 2007, police discovered the bodies of Chris Benoit, his wife Nancy, and their seven-year-old son, Daniel, inside their home in Fayetteville, Georgia. The initial reports were horrifying: Chris Benoit had murdered his wife and son before taking his own life. The details that emerged in the following days were even more disturbing. It's a truly heartbreaking series of events. Law enforcement determined that Benoit had strangled Nancy on June 22nd. The next day, he smothered Daniel. Then, on June 24th, he hanged himself in his weight room. The investigation revealed a series of increasingly bizarre actions leading up to the tragedy. Messages were sent from Benoit's phone to friends and coworkers, with clues and hints about what was happening. There was the discovery of Daniel's body, which was placed in his bed with a WWE wrestling figurine and a bible. And, of course, the chilling method of the Benoit's deaths. The Aftermath and the Wrestling World's Reaction
The immediate response from the wrestling world was one of disbelief and shock. WWE, where Benoit was a prominent superstar, quickly removed him from their programming. All references to Benoit were erased from television, and any merchandise featuring him was pulled from stores. The company held a special tribute show dedicated to Benoit, but after the full extent of the tragedy became clear, they had to change course. It was a very difficult time for everyone involved. The wrestling community, from wrestlers to fans, struggled to make sense of what had happened. Many expressed grief and confusion, while others wrestled with the ethical implications of celebrating a man who had committed such horrific acts. Unanswered Questions and Persistent Theories
Even after all these years, the Chris Benoit case leaves us with so many questions. One of the biggest is: What drove Chris Benoit to commit these acts? While the investigation offered some clues, the exact reasons remain unclear. Theories abound, ranging from the effects of CTE to the influence of steroids, and even mental health issues. There's no single, easy answer, and that's what makes the case so difficult. Here are some of the most discussed theories and factors:
- CTE (Chronic Traumatic Encephalopathy): Given Benoit's long wrestling career and the repeated head trauma he sustained, the possibility of CTE has been a major focus. CTE is a degenerative brain disease linked to repeated blows to the head. It can cause a variety of symptoms, including memory loss, aggression, and depression. Many experts believe that CTE played a significant role in Benoit's actions.
 - Steroid Use: Steroids were found in Benoit's system at the time of his death. Although the link between steroids and violence is a complex one, some theories suggest that steroid use could have contributed to Benoit's erratic behavior and mental state.
 - Mental Health: Benoit may have been suffering from undiagnosed or untreated mental health issues. The pressure of the wrestling industry, coupled with personal stressors, could have taken a toll on his mental well-being.
 - The Murder-Suicide: While the investigation concluded that Benoit committed the murders and suicide, some people still question the official narrative, and conspiracy theories have emerged. However, these theories are generally unsupported by the evidence.
 
The sheer complexity of the situation makes it difficult to pinpoint a single cause. It's likely that a combination of factors contributed to this tragic event. Impact on the Wrestling Industry
The ripple effects of the Benoit tragedy were felt throughout the wrestling industry. WWE, in particular, was forced to re-evaluate many aspects of its business. The company took steps to improve wrestler safety and well-being. They implemented more stringent concussion protocols, offered mental health resources, and changed their drug testing policies. The events also led to an increased awareness of the dangers of head trauma in wrestling. Organizations like WWE began to take head injuries more seriously. They started emphasizing the importance of protecting wrestlers from unnecessary risks in the ring. The industry as a whole has become more focused on the long-term health and well-being of its performers. This is a positive change that has come from a very tragic event.
